The Impact of Social Connections:
Research has indicated that strong social relationships contribute to a longer and healthier life. Conversely, social isolation and chronic loneliness have been linked to various health risks, including cardiovascular disease, dementia, stroke, depression, and anxiety. Striking a balance between social interaction and alone time is essential for emotional well-being. Taking stock of our social intake and ensuring emotional satisfaction can help us maintain healthy relationships without feeling drained.
Relational Diversity and Well-being:
Studies have shown that having a diverse range of social connections leads to higher levels of well-being. Interacting with different categories of people, such as family members, coworkers, friends, and even strangers, has been found to increase happiness. These conversations need not be lengthy; any meaningful interaction beyond superficial exchanges can contribute to emotional fulfillment. Building a social portfolio that includes various conversation partners can enrich our lives and enhance our overall well-being.
Quality over Quantity:
While the number of social interactions plays a role, the quality of those interactions is equally important. Meaningful conversations, filled with laughter or emotional depth, have been found to combat loneliness effectively. Face-to-face communication has been identified as the most impactful way to connect with others, surpassing the effects of texts or social media interactions. While technology can help bridge gaps, it cannot replace the embodied experience of genuine human connection.
The Power of Asking for What You Want:
Expressing our desires and asking for what we want is crucial for personal and professional growth. By vocalizing our goals and seeking feedback and advice, we open ourselves up to opportunities. No one can read our minds, and assumptions can often lead to missed opportunities. Taking the initiative to communicate our needs allows others to support us in achieving our goals. While it may feel challenging to put ourselves out there, the potential rewards outweigh the risks of rejection.
